'Work on Syrian constitution commission at key phase'

Turkish Foreign Minister Mevlut Cavusoglu says there is no conflict over names for commission given by regime and opposition

By Sena Guler

ANKARA (AA) - Work on a commission to revise the Syrian constitution has come to an important phase, said Turkey's foreign minister on Tuesday after a meeting on Syria in Geneva.

There is no conflict over the names suggested for the commission by the Syrian regime and opposition, Mevlut Cavusoglu told reporters following a trilateral meeting between the foreign ministers of guarantor countries -- Iran, Russia and Turkey -- and UN Special Syria Envoy Staffan de Mistura at the UN office.

During a Syrian peace conference this January in Sochi, Russia, participants agreed on the formation of a commission to develop recommendations to amend the Syrian constitution.

Last Friday, Russian Foreign Minister Sergey Lavrov said that Russia, Turkey and Iran will present a list of candidates for the commission to the UN.

Syria has been locked in a vicious civil war since early 2011,, when the Bashar al-Assad regime cracked down on protesters with unexpected ferocity.

Since then, hundreds of thousands of people have been killed and more than 10 million others displaced, according to UN officials.
